Package org.apache.maven.archiva.model

Examples of org.apache.maven.archiva.model.ArchivaRepository


        actualMetadataPaths.add( "javax/sql/jdbc/2.0/maven-metadata-repository.xml" );
        actualMetadataPaths.add( "javax/sql/jdbc/maven-metadata-repository.xml" );
        actualMetadataPaths.add( "javax/sql/maven-metadata-repository.xml" );
        actualMetadataPaths.add( "javax/maven-metadata.xml" );

        ArchivaRepository repository = createDefaultRepository();

        List knownConsumers = new ArrayList();
        KnownScanConsumer knownConsumer = new KnownScanConsumer();
        knownConsumer.setIncludes( new String[] { "**/maven-metadata*.xml" } );
        knownConsumers.add( knownConsumer );
View Full Code Here


    private void assertUpdatedProjectMetadata( String artifactId, String[] expectedVersions, String latestVersion,
                                               String releaseVersion )
        throws IOException, LayoutException, RepositoryMetadataException, SAXException, ParserConfigurationException
    {
        ArchivaRepository testRepo = createTestRepo();
        ProjectReference reference = new ProjectReference();
        reference.setGroupId( "org.apache.archiva.metadata.tests" );
        reference.setArtifactId( artifactId );

        prepTestRepo( testRepo, reference );
View Full Code Here

        actualProjectPaths.add( "org/apache/maven/discovery/1.0/discovery-1.0.pom" );
        actualProjectPaths.add( "org/apache/maven/samplejar/2.0/samplejar-2.0.pom" );
        actualProjectPaths.add( "org/apache/maven/samplejar/1.0/samplejar-1.0.pom" );
        actualProjectPaths.add( "org/apache/testgroup/discovery/1.0/discovery-1.0.pom" );

        ArchivaRepository repository = createDefaultRepository();

        List knownConsumers = new ArrayList();
        KnownScanConsumer consumer = new KnownScanConsumer();
        consumer.setIncludes( new String[] { "**/*.pom" } );
        knownConsumers.add( consumer );
View Full Code Here

    }

    private void assertUpdatedReleaseVersionMetadata( String artifactId, String version )
        throws IOException, LayoutException, RepositoryMetadataException, SAXException, ParserConfigurationException
    {
        ArchivaRepository testRepo = createTestRepo();
        VersionedReference reference = new VersionedReference();
        reference.setGroupId( "org.apache.archiva.metadata.tests" );
        reference.setArtifactId( artifactId );
        reference.setVersion( version );
View Full Code Here

        actualArtifactPaths.add( "org.apache.maven/jars/testing-1.0-20050611.112233-1.jar" );
        actualArtifactPaths.add( "org.apache.maven/jars/testing-1.0.tar.gz" );
        actualArtifactPaths.add( "org.apache.maven.update/jars/test-not-updated-1.0.jar" );
        actualArtifactPaths.add( "org.apache.maven.update/jars/test-updated-1.0.jar" );

        ArchivaRepository repository = createLegacyRepository();

        List knownConsumers = new ArrayList();
        KnownScanConsumer consumer = new KnownScanConsumer();
        consumer.setIncludes( ARTIFACT_PATTERNS );
        knownConsumers.add( consumer );
View Full Code Here

    private void assertUpdatedSnapshotVersionMetadata( String artifactId, String version, String expectedDate,
                                                       String expectedTime, String expectedBuildNumber )
        throws IOException, LayoutException, RepositoryMetadataException, SAXException, ParserConfigurationException
    {
        ArchivaRepository testRepo = createTestRepo();
        VersionedReference reference = new VersionedReference();
        reference.setGroupId( "org.apache.archiva.metadata.tests" );
        reference.setArtifactId( artifactId );
        reference.setVersion( version );
View Full Code Here

        repoRoot.mkdirs();

        String repoRootURL = PathUtil.toUrl( repoRoot );

        return new ArchivaRepository( "test-repo", "Test Repository: " + getName(), repoRootURL );
    }
View Full Code Here

    /* .\ Archiva Repository \.____________________________________________________________ */

    public ArchivaRepository createRepository( String id, String name, String url )
    {
        ArchivaRepository repo;

        try
        {
            repo = getRepository( id );
        }
        catch ( ArchivaDatabaseException e )
        {
            repo = new ArchivaRepository( id, name, url );
        }

        return repo;
    }
View Full Code Here

    public ArchivaRepository getRepository( String id )
        throws ObjectNotFoundException, ArchivaDatabaseException
    {
        ArchivaRepositoryModel model = (ArchivaRepositoryModel) jdo.getObjectById( ArchivaRepositoryModel.class, id,
                                                                                   null );
        return new ArchivaRepository( model );
    }
View Full Code Here

        List ret = new ArrayList();
        Iterator it = results.iterator();
        while ( it.hasNext() )
        {
            ArchivaRepositoryModel model = (ArchivaRepositoryModel) it.next();
            ret.add( new ArchivaRepository( model ) );
        }

        return ret;
    }
View Full Code Here

TOP

Related Classes of org.apache.maven.archiva.model.ArchivaRepository

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.